Loving Vega in the A.M., but crash in the afternoon

I have my vega in the morning, and an energy bar mid morning. I feel awesome. I have my lunch ( usually a bean burrito and salad) and a smoothie or another energy bar around 2pm. Right about 3 I totally hit the wall and am ready to go to sleep. Has anyone else experienced this?

Have you tried adding another long term energy meal into your morning. You schedule is similar to mine. I have my Vega in the morning on my way to work, my comute is about an hour. I add the Whole Food Health Optimizer to my Vita-Mix (food procesessor) I usually add some fruit and veggies to it to add a little more fuel. Before I leave the house however I also have about a cup of Steal Cut Oats (I prepare a weeks worth usually on Sunday so I can just nuke it in the morning. This is the old fashion oats the ones you cook for 20-min or so). About an hour or so later I have my Vega, then two hours after that I have my next meal (consists of oatmeal, yogurt and some thawed frozen fruit/or fresh fruit). About two hours later I am at the pool and I have made the energy bars from the Brendans book (again I make a weeks worth and store them) then when I am at home I have a really big salad. If I am hungry during the day, or when I am getting ready for bed. I eat whatever nuts I have with some honey. Litterly nut's and honey.

I don't know what your nutrition needs are. I am training for Ironman, I work, and I try to have some sort of social life. I find that as long as I keep up with the plan and follow a decent amount of energy every 2 hours, I am good. The times I feel that I tank are when I miss my oatmeal. It gives me alot of long term energy. It is a slower release of energy rather than a fast burst that could be leading to you crash.

Don't know if that helps. It just sounds like you need a little more good long term energy. Probably earlier in the day
1. Are you eating something that is spiking your blood sugar? (what's in the energy bar?)
2. How about water? Are you drinking enough?
3. I find that If I'm lagging, a quick walk and a piece of fruit (apple, grapes, watermelon) help 100%. Sometimes I do LONG afternoon commutes and if I'm nodding off on the highway (!) I'll stop at a farmer's market and grab a snack. The combination of moving my body and some simple carbs make a BIG difference
4. Then one more dumb question. You are sleeping enough at night right? Right?
